Keyboard Accessibility Gets a Significant Upgrade

Total keyboard access is a vital feature that numerous sites neglect. AmonBet’s developers have put in the work here. You can now navigate through the full site, open all menus, and control games using only a keyboard. This is a major breakthrough for players with motor impairments who might not use a mouse.

The navigation follows a sensible, visible tab order. A clear focus indicator, commonly a bright blue or orange outline, shows which element is presently selected. You can tab through menus, launch games, and manage many HTML5 slot games with normal keyboard commands.

They’ve also incorporated ‘Skip to Content’ links at the top of every page. This lets keyboard users jump past the repetitive navigation menus and go directly to the main game grid or article. It’s a subtle addition that spares a lot of time and effort for these players.

Responsive Design for All Devices

An accessible platform has to function well on all devices. AmonBet’s responsive design has been polished. The experience is seamless and fully working whether using a desktop computer, a tablet, or a phone. Buttons are sized right for touchscreens, and layouts rearrange neatly to various display sizes.

On mobile devices, touch targets are at least 44×44 pixels, following accessibility best practices. This reduces mis-taps and ensures gaming on a smaller screen pleasant. The space between clickable elements is increased too, to stop accidentally tapping the wrong thing.

They’ve also optimised the site’s performance for varying bandwidths. Graphics and animations are optimized on mobile data to keep the interface responsive. This thoughtfulness for players without super-fast broadband offers a smart, inclusive touch.

Improved Visual and Content Ease

For visitors with visual needs or reading difficulties, the adjustments are notable. AmonBet has enhanced colour contrast on controls and text. You can adjust font sizes more conveniently, and the layout is less messy. This cleaner design helps reduce eye strain and makes content, like bonus rules, simpler to read for everybody.

The new colours meet WCAG (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ines) standards for contrast. This means text pops against its background, which is essential for key buttons like ‘Spin’ or ‘Deposit’. They’ve also exchanged stark white backgrounds for milder, off-white shades to reduce on screen glare during long sessions.

Text resizing is a major improvement. You can use your browser’s zoom or the site’s own options to enlarge text up to 200% without the page layout collapsing or elements overlapping. All the important content stays clear and usable, a technical accomplishment plenty of other websites still mess up.

Integration with Assistive Reading Tools

The platform now works more effectively with standard screen readers like JAWS and NVDA. Displayed elements provide accurate, useful descriptions. Gamers who utilize this software can today explore games, manage their accounts, and access everything the casino has with more self-sufficiency and with less hassle.

This required detailed work on the site’s ARIA (Accessible Rich Internet Applications) labels and landmarks. Each actionable piece, ranging from a promotion banner to a ‘Bet Max’ button, includes a explanatory text alternative. Screen readers can today correctly clarify what each component performs and its present state.

Changing content, such as live win alerts or updated balance displays, is likewise communicated by screen readers while not interrupting the user’s attention. This meticulousness means the experience goes beyond being technically accessible, but genuinely enjoyable for users who depend on assistive tech.
